German Lust
kisses came as beggars in the night,
falling from the sky we slid into alley ways,
and we had enough hunger to make
sandcastles float on top of water.
she showed me love letters,
wishing someone could have written
at least one to her.
for all the rebellion we had hell
in our blood,
it tasted good to have it rain on our faces.
lost people collected heroes,
winners had enough,
enough to burn churches and saints.
pianos played,
feeding on each other until she pushed me away,
and her eyes got ready to awake alone
to an empty room.
